No corps member killed in Bayelsa – NYSC

The National Youth Service Corps (NYSC) on Monday said no corps member was killed in Bayelsa State.
NYSC made the clarification following the reported killing of one Samuel Collins by suspected cultists in Bayelsa.
It said the deceased was not a corps member.
The statement said: “A search through our records in Bayelsa State showed that no such name as Samuel Collins appeared on the list of serving corps members.
“For the avoidance of doubt, police officers in the state have identified the deceased as staff of a Yenagoa-based agency.
“While sympathizing with the bereaved family, we take exception to the misrepresentation of facts in that report, which is capable of sensationalizing the issue of safety and general welfare of our corps members.
“Management urges corps members serving in Bayelsa State as well as their parents and guardians to remain calm as we remain committed to working with relevant stakeholders to ensure their continued safety.”
